The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ing String cheese and Stackerz Original Potato Crisps side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

For calorie-conscious consumers, String cheese is the clear winner. With 250 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.

Looking to build muscle? String cheese offers a protein boost with 21.4g per 100g, outperforming Stackerz Original Potato Crisps in this category.
